Had decided to go to elephant racing to buy a custom hose from the cross over pipe to oil filter but having the correct hose at hand it seemed daft to not at least have a go at replacing.
With the engine back in I dropped the exhaust header which gave reasonable access.
And bingo the union came undone so easily.
New cross over pipe installed within 30 minutes.
And finally the exhaust header back in place.

Time to fit the remainder of the oil system. However I will need to place a small order to elephant to get correct unions for filter console. A previous owner has replaced them with BSP fittings for a home made set of oil lines. maybe why it leaked so much oil.
Following popular opinion I dropped the oil tank out to install the hoses to it.
